Daily Record: September 10th, 2025

COURT CIRCULAR

Balmoral Castle

The King and Queen this morning received members of the Roxburghe Club at Balmoral Castle.

The King held a Council at St James’s Palace at 3.45pm.

There were present: the Rt Hon Sir Alan Campbell MP, the Rt Hon David Lammy MP, the Rt Hon Darren Jones MP, the Rt Hon Yvette Cooper MP, the Rt Hon Shabana Mahmood MP, the Rt Hon Steven Reed MP, the Rt Hon Patrick McFadden MP, the Rt Hon Elizabeth Kendall MP and the Rt Hon Douglas Alexander MP.

Mr James Murray MP, Ms Emma Reynolds MP and Ms Anna Turley MP were sworn in or made affirmation as members of His Majesty’s Most Honourable Privy Council.

The King declared in Council the Rt Hon Sir Alan Campbell MP Lord President of the Council, who took the Oath of Office and kissed hands on his appointment.

The following took the Oath of Office or made affirmation, kissed hands upon appointment and received the Seals of Office: the Rt Hon David Lammy MP (as Lord Chancellor and Secretary of State for Justice), the Rt Hon Yvette Cooper MP (as Secretary of State for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Affairs), the Rt Hon Shabana Mahmood MP (as Secretary of State for the Home Department), the Rt Hon Steven Reed MP (as Secretary of State for Levelling Up, Housing and Communities), the Rt Hon Patrick McFadden MP (as Secretary of State for Work and Pensions), the Rt Hon Elizabeth Kendall MP (as Secretary of State for Science, Innovation and Technology), the Rt Hon Emma Reynolds MP (as Secretary of State for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s) and the Rt Hon Douglas Alexander MP (as Secretary of State for Scotland).

Mr Richard Tilbrook was in attendance as Clerk of the Council.

After the Council the Rt Hon Darren Jones MP had an audience of The King and took the Oath of Office, kissed hands on appointment and received the Seals of Office as Chancellor of the Duchy of Lancaster.

Mr Manfred Goldberg was received by The King later when His Majesty invested him with the Insignia of a Member of the Most Excellent Order of the British Empire.

The Hon Peter Malinauskas MP (Premier of South Australia) was received by The King this evening.

Kensington Palace

The Prince of Wales, Joint Patron, the Royal Foundation of The Prince and Princess of Wales, this afternoon met representatives from the Jac Lewis Foundation at Principality Stadium, Westgate Street, Cardiff, and was received by His Majesty’s Lord-Lieutenant of South Glamorgan (Mrs Morfudd Meredith).

His Royal Highness, President, British Academy of Film and Television Arts, later visited Bad Wolf Studios, Glass Avenue, Cardiff.

St James’s Palace

The Duke of Edinburgh, Royal Honorary Colonel, The Royal Wessex Yeomanry, this morning attended the Regiment’s Annual Training at Allenby Barracks, Bovington and Lulworth Camp, Dorset.

His Royal Highness this evening visited Yvonne Arnaud Theatre, Millbrook, Guildford, to mark its Sixtieth Anniversary and was received by Mrs Mary Creswell (Vice Lord-Lieutenant of Surrey).

The Duchess of Edinburgh, Patron, the Scar Free Foundation, this morning held a Meeting for representatives of the Scar Free Foundation and Swansea-Panzi Alliance for the Reconstruction and Care of Victims of Conflict-Related Sexual Violence.

Her Royal Highness this afternoon held a Meeting for representatives of Gender Action for Peace and Security and Women, Peace and Security.

St James’s Palace

The Princess Royal this afternoon held an Investiture at Hillsborough Castle.

Her Royal Highness afterwards attended a Garden Party at Hillsborough Castle.

The Princess Royal, Past Master, the Worshipful Company of Carmen, was represented by Captain Sir Nicholas Wright RN (Extra Equerry to Her Royal highness) at the Memorial Service for Mr Clive Birch (Senior Past Master) which was held at the Guild Church of St Dunstan-in-the-West, 186 Fleet Street, London EC4, this morning.
